Output 377dd5229a26e4fb82781333ccf9d8b1eb89c698f351b5a7ee2844ac25b85689:0

value
2931028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37420afb84607110cf257c120617790be7e27 OP_EQUAL
address
3BMEX968qXWwTHYBTD1pMxxEzWCCerbaTW
transaction
377dd5229a26e4fb82781333ccf9d8b1eb89c698f351b5a7ee2844ac25b85689
spent
true